A Brief History of Law & Order: SVU

Law & Order: SVU premiered on September 20, 1999, as a spin-off of the original Law & Order series created by Dick Wolf. The show was developed to focus specifically on crimes involving sexual assault, domestic violence, and child abuse, areas that were often underrepresented in mainstream media at the time. Its unique premise and gritty storytelling quickly captured the attention of audiences, setting it apart from other crime dramas.

The series has undergone significant changes over its long run, including cast changes, shifts in storytelling style, and the introduction of new technologies in crime-solving. Despite these changes, its core mission of addressing sensitive issues with authenticity and empathy has remained constant. Law & Order: SVU has also been praised for its ability to adapt to societal changes, reflecting evolving attitudes toward gender, race, and justice.

One of the show’s most remarkable achievements is its longevity. As of 2023, Law & Order: SVU is the longest-running primetime live-action series in American television history, surpassing even its parent series. This milestone is a testament to its enduring appeal and its ability to resonate with viewers across generations.

Key Characters and Their Evolution

At the heart of Law & Order: SVU are its unforgettable characters, each of whom brings a unique perspective to the unit’s work. Over the years, the show has introduced a wide array of detectives, lawyers, and supporting characters who have contributed to its rich narrative tapestry.

Olivia Benson

Played by Mariska Hargitay, Olivia Benson is the show’s central character and moral compass. Her dedication to victims and her empathetic approach to law enforcement have made her a beloved figure in television history. Benson’s character has evolved significantly, from her early days as a rookie detective to her current role as the commanding officer of the SVU.

Elliot Stabler

Elliot Stabler, portrayed by Christopher Meloni, was Benson’s original partner and a fan favorite. His departure from the show in Season 12 marked a turning point, but his return in the spin-off series Law & Order: Organized Crime has reignited fan interest. Stabler’s complex personality and deep bond with Benson have been central to the show’s emotional depth.

Other Key Characters

  • Don Cragen (Dann Florek): The unit’s wise and compassionate captain.
  • Fin Tutuola (Ice-T): A seasoned detective known for his street smarts.
  • Amanda Rollins (Kelli Giddish): A skilled detective with a troubled past.

Olivia Benson: The Heart of SVU

Olivia Benson’s character is a cornerstone of Law & Order: SVU. As the longest-serving cast member, Mariska Hargitay has brought depth and nuance to the role, earning critical acclaim and numerous awards, including an Emmy and a Golden Globe. Benson’s personal struggles, including her difficult childhood and her journey to motherhood, have made her a relatable and inspiring figure.

Her leadership style is characterized by empathy and a relentless pursuit of justice. Benson’s ability to connect with victims and her unwavering commitment to their well-being have set her apart as a role model for law enforcement professionals. Her character also serves as a vehicle for exploring broader issues such as gender equality, trauma, and resilience.

Elliot Stabler: The Original Partner

Elliot Stabler’s partnership with Olivia Benson is one of the most iconic duos in television history. Their dynamic was defined by mutual respect, trust, and occasional tension, reflecting the complexities of their demanding jobs. Stabler’s departure in Season 12 left a void in the show, but his return in Law & Order: Organized Crime has allowed fans to revisit his character’s journey.

Stabler’s backstory, including his struggles with PTSD and his strained relationship with his family, added layers to his character. His return has also reignited discussions about the show’s ability to address mental health and personal growth in the context of law enforcement.

Major Themes and Social Issues

Law & Order: SVU is renowned for its willingness to tackle difficult and often controversial topics. The show has addressed issues such as sexual assault, human trafficking, LGBTQ+ rights, and systemic racism, often sparking important conversations among viewers.

Sexual Assault and Victim Advocacy

One of the show’s primary focuses is on sexual assault cases, highlighting the challenges victims face in seeking justice. The series has been praised for its sensitive portrayal of survivors and its emphasis on the importance of victim advocacy.

Domestic Violence

The show has also shed light on domestic violence, exploring its impact on individuals and families. By depicting the complexities of these cases, SVU has helped raise awareness about the need for better support systems for victims.

Controversies and Criticisms

Despite its success, Law & Order: SVU has faced criticism over the years. Some viewers have expressed concerns about the show’s graphic depictions of violence and its potential impact on vulnerable audiences. Others have questioned its portrayal of the criminal justice system, arguing that it sometimes oversimplifies complex issues.

However, the show’s creators have addressed these concerns by striving for balance and sensitivity in their storytelling. By engaging with experts and advocates, they have worked to ensure that the show remains both entertaining and informative.
